You’ll work with high-volume automated TIG systems to fabricate custom hydraulic lines and tubular products that support both heavy and light equipment. The facility operates 10 automatic TIG welding stations alongside manual lines and robotic cells.

A day on the line

From the first bell, you’ll set up your assigned TIG station, confirm calibration, and load programs. You’ll inspect prepped components, verify measurements, and launch the production cycle. Throughout the shift, you’ll monitor operations, fine-tune parameters like speed and feed, and perform periodic checks to ensure weld quality. If an issue appears, you’ll troubleshoot quickly, document findings, and keep output moving. You’ll wrap up with accurate logs, counts, and data entries to lock in a clean handoff.

Your core responsibilities
  • Set up automated TIG welding equipment (calibration, cleaning, and preparation) to begin production cycles.
  • Control and adjust machine settings (e.g., speed) and run periodic test operations.
  • Verify that parts are properly prepped; inspect components using precision tools (calipers, micrometers, etc.).
  • Monitor output to detect machine-related errors or defects and correct issues as they arise.
  • Keep detailed records of approved/defective units; maintain activity logs.
  • Enter setup and production data into the computer to confirm accurate configurations.
